Introducing Amboss’ Ghost Addresses: A Cutting-Edge Lightning Payments Solution

In the world of cryptocurrency, lightning network technology has emerged as a promising solution to the scalability issues faced by blockchain networks. Lightning network enables faster and cheaper transactions by creating a second layer on top of the main blockchain. One company that is making significant strides in this field is Amboss, with their innovative Ghost Addresses.

Amboss, a leading provider of lightning network solutions, has recently introduced Ghost Addresses as a cutting-edge solution for lightning payments. This new feature aims to enhance privacy and security while making lightning transactions even more efficient.

So, what exactly are Ghost Addresses and how do they work?

Ghost Addresses are essentially disposable addresses that can be used for a single transaction. Unlike traditional Bitcoin addresses, which are permanent and can be linked to a user’s identity, Ghost Addresses are temporary and provide an additional layer of privacy.

When a user wants to make a lightning payment using Amboss’ Ghost Addresses, they generate a new address specifically for that transaction. This address is only used once and then discarded, making it nearly impossible to trace the transaction back to the user. This feature ensures that users can enjoy enhanced privacy and anonymity while conducting lightning transactions.

Furthermore, Ghost Addresses also offer increased security. Since each address is used only once, the risk of address reuse attacks or address clustering attacks is significantly reduced. This makes it much harder for malicious actors to track and analyze a user’s transaction history.

Another notable advantage of Ghost Addresses is their impact on scalability. By using disposable addresses, the blockchain network is relieved from the burden of storing and processing numerous addresses associated with each user. This results in faster and more efficient lightning transactions, contributing to the overall scalability of the network.

Amboss’ Ghost Addresses have gained significant attention within the cryptocurrency community due to their unique features and potential benefits. Many users appreciate the added privacy and security that Ghost Addresses offer, as well as the improved scalability of lightning transactions.

Moreover, Amboss’ Ghost Addresses are compatible with existing lightning network wallets and infrastructure, making it easy for users to integrate this cutting-edge solution into their existing workflows. This compatibility ensures a seamless transition for users who are already utilizing lightning network technology.

As the adoption of lightning network technology continues to grow, solutions like Amboss’ Ghost Addresses become increasingly important. They address critical concerns related to privacy, security, and scalability, making lightning transactions more accessible and appealing to a wider range of users.

In conclusion, Amboss’ Ghost Addresses represent a significant step forward in the evolution of lightning network technology. By introducing disposable addresses that enhance privacy, security, and scalability, Amboss is paving the way for a more efficient and user-friendly lightning payments ecosystem. As the cryptocurrency landscape continues to evolve, solutions like Ghost Addresses will play a crucial role in shaping the future of blockchain-based transactions.
